I am network consultant and these powerline adapters from Netgear have only improved over time. This new powerline adapters give you the ability to have more that just one device on your network. You can have up to 16 devices in your house or office connected through a network bridge which is running the signal over the electrical wires in the house. We have in our house a 300 Mb connection from Time Warner and everything sees high speeds. We no longer have a buffering problem with online video streaming that we had with our wireless blu-ray player and our smart tv's. If you are looking for a new way to network your house or office without having to run cat-5 cable, this option will work great for you. I also recommend these to my clients. The landline adapter has decent speeds, however, I do get a little concerned when it goes into sleep mode and the recovers from it. I sense some overhead associated with that, I wish I could turn off that function. Also, it will take up 1 outlet on the wall, as I read somewhere that direct connect to the wall outlet is ideal (no surge protectors), but even so it does not consume both outlets. Wish I could see actual current speed and latency or even a speed test at maximum capacity as I do want to use this for voice and video. The LED lights give you some idea but i do not have a more precise visual of conditions (speed, latency, encryption on/off) other than the rough one with the blinking LEDs. Using it to devices on a gigbit switch.

Not for everyone. I live in an apartment, and no matter what outlet I plug this into (with different cables), best I get is 60Mb/s...far from the 800-900Mb/s I should have gotten. This was plugged into a 2.5Gb LAN port on an Asus AX86U to boot - not a cheap router. A cheap $27 USB 3.0 AC WiFi dongle does better (gets me full internet speeds 450Mb/s+ and even better over local LAN). Running a cable direct between PC and router gets me full gigabit speeds with large file transfers but this powerline adapter in between is slow like 1998. Was hoping I could ditch the long cable, but not so with these adapters. Giving it 3 stars as a "C grade" only because it's probably my particular electrical wiring causing the issue - works for some but not others - greatly depends on your environment. But in my case though, it's DOA...unusable...will be returning ASAP.
